Schaffner recommends a multi-layer PCB with a solid ground plane and a thermal relief pattern to ensure good heat dissipation. A minimum of 2 oz copper thickness is recommended. Additionally, a thermal interface material (TIM) should be used between the component and the heat sink.
To ensure EMC, Schaffner recommends following the guidelines outlined in the IEC 61800-3 standard. This includes proper shielding, filtering, and grounding of the component. Additionally, the component should be installed in a metal enclosure with a minimum of 1 mm thickness.
The maximum operating temperature range for the FN3256H-160-40 is -40°C to +100°C. However, derating is required for temperatures above 80°C. Consult the datasheet for specific derating curves.
Yes, the FN3256H-160-40 is designed to withstand high-vibration environments. However, it's essential to follow Schaffner's guidelines for mounting and securing the component to ensure reliable operation.
Schaffner recommends storing the FN3256H-160-40 in its original packaging, away from direct sunlight and moisture. The component should be handled with electrostatic discharge (ESD) precautions, and it's essential to follow proper soldering and assembly procedures to prevent damage.
